GXMXZB605 Comparison Microscope for Forensics up to 1600X Magnification, Fully Equipped Dual Microscope
A high quality high magnification dual compound forensic microscope with integrated camera option for the comparison, side-by-side, of two specimens
illuminated by transmitted light.
This forensic comparison microscope is commonly used in forensics for examining hair, stains, glass fragments, animal and human tissue, plant materials, insects, insect larvae, fibres, translucent replicates and other materials. It is also widely used in archaeology, botany, entomology, micropalaeontology and other
collections & artefact identification studies.
The microscope is supplied complete with 2 pairs of eyepieces for the binocular head and 4 objectives sets for each microscope turret giving an
overall magnification range of 40X – 1600X (to eyepieces), sufficient to encompass the most demanding examination tasks.
Each forensic comparison microscope is fitted with a slide holder, mechanical stage movement controls, a 1.25NA condenser mounted on a rack and pinion, 20W adjustable intensity halogen light source. The stages have a usable area of 140x140mm and the focusing system includes coaxial course and fine focus knobs and focus limit levers ideal for teaching environments.
The two microscope stands are optically linked via a ‘bridge’. The bridge manages the viewing properties of the system and includes a viewing control knob that allows you to select which microscope view, an adjustable split view between the comparison microscopes and a
merge function.
Cameras and camera adapters are optional accessories, both video and high resolution digital cameras are available.

Additional product information

Eyepieces and Objectives Eyepieces: 10X, 16X Objectives: 4X, 10X, 40X, 100Xoil
Head Comparison head with splitter and merging facilities with adjustable overlap. Camera port
Stand & Focus Mechanism Dual High Magnification Compound Biological Microscopes with Bridge.
Stage and Condenser Dual XY stages with Abbe Condensers
Illumination Transmitted Light
